Bankura Sammilani Medical College

Bankura Sammilani Medical College, which is located in Bankura (West Bengal), is one of the oldest medical colleges in India. It was started in 1956 by Bankura Sammilani Trust. In 1961, the college was taken over by the Government of West Bengal. The college is affiliated to University of Calcutta and approved by the Medical Council of India (MCI), Government of India, New Delhi.

Burdwan Medical College

Burdwan Medical College, which is located in Burdwan (West Bengal), is a recognized government college. Established in 1969 by the University of Burdwan, the college was taken over by the Government of West Bengal on August 4, 1976, and then renamed as Burdwan Medical College. Currently, the college is affiliated to West Bengal University of Health Sciences and approved by the Medical Council of India (MCI), Government of India and Government of West Bengal. Burdwan Medical College offers admission to students to undergraduate course in the field of medical sciences - Bachelor of Medicine and Bachelor of Surgery (MBBS). IPGMER and SSKM Hospital

The Institute of Post-Graduate Medical Education and Research and Seth Sukhlal Karnani Memorial Hospital, colloquially known as P G Hospital (Presidency General Hospital) or SSKM Hospital is a tertiary referral government hospital for the state of West Bengal, India and is a national research institute.

Located near Race Course ground and the Victoria Memorial Hall of Kolkata, its locality is vibrant with urban cultural and historical landmarks like the Nandan complex, Rabindra Sadan, Academy of Fine Arts, the Saint Paul's Cathedral, the Red Road and the Indian Museum. Its faces the Maidan of Kolkata - a hot-spot for political rallies in the city. The Bangur Institute of Neurology is adjacent and functionally attached to this institution.

KPC Medical College & Hospital

KPC Medical College & Hospital, Kolkata was established in 2006. The college is affiliated to West Bengal University of Health Sciences and has been approved by the Medical Council of India (MCI), Government of India, New Delhi. KPC Medical College (KPCMC&H) is a state-of-the-art healthcare facility and educational institution recently established to serve the city of Kolkata and the larger community of West Bengal. The KPCMCH is a society and is registered under Section 4(2) of The West Bengal Societies Registration Act, 1961. The said society is formed by a non-profit foundation sponsored by the renowned orthopedic surgeon and medical entrepreneur Dr. Kali Pradip Chaudhuri.

Mission of Mercy Hospital and Research Centre

Mission of Mercy School of Nursing (erstwhile known as The Assembly of God School of Nursing) was started on 14th March 1979 under the West Bengal Nursing Council recognized by the Indian Nursing Council. The school is equipped with well-qualified professional teaching staff and fully furnished for total development of nursing students. It also provides cross-cultural nursing experience for students at Mark & Huldah Buntain, School of Nursing, Kirkland, USA. MOM conducts two programs - The General Nursing & Midwifery Course (3 years duration) and Diploma in Institutional Nursing Administration & Education Course (10 months).

National Institute for the Orthopaedically Handicapped

National Institute for the Orthopaedically Handicapped was established in Calcutta in 1978 taking over from the Government of West Bengal the land and building of the erstwhile Kumar P.N. Nilratan Sircar Medical College

Nil Ratan Sarkar (NRS) Medical College and Hospital is situated in Kolkata, West Bengal. In the past it was known as Campbell Hospital. This one of the oldest and leading medical college in the country. It offers under-graduate courses, the post-graduate degree and diploma, and diploma courses in various disciplines. Admission is based on merit as determined by the entrance examination and Viva-voice. Entrance exam is held in various places of W. B. covering Kolkata, Darjeeling, Delhi, Durgapur, Howrah, Jalpaiguri, Bankura and Burdwan. Only candidates of the state are eligible. R. G. Kar Medical College

R. G. Kar Medical College & Hospital is one of the oldest medical college and hospital in Kolkata, West Bengal in India. It was founded by Dr. Radha Gobinda Kar on 20th December, 1916. Formerly it was known as St. Car Michael Medical College. It was formerly affiliated to the prestigious University of Calcutta.
